There were powerful scribe families in ancient Egypt where the ability to write had been passed down from father to son, generation after generation. Sons of scribes were brought up in the same scribal tradition, sent to school, and inherited their fathers' positions upon entering the civil service. The modern view of the ancient Egyptian world is often through the lens of a scribe: the trained, schooled, literate individual who was present at many levels of Egyptian society, from a local accountant to the highest echelons of society. A scribe is a person who serves as a professional copyist, especially one who made copies of manuscripts before the invention of automatic printing.
